Pet-Friendly Hotels Al Mansurah

Al Mansurah in Egypt is a vibrant city steeped in history, with its bustling markets, ancient mosques, and stunning architecture. Situated along the Nile River, Al Mansurah offers a glimpse into traditional Egyptian life, with colorful souks and delicious street food. Visitors can explore historic landmarks like the Al-Mansurah Fort and the Grand Mosque, while enjoying the warm hospitality of the locals. Don't miss the chance to cruise along the Nile and take in the city's picturesque waterfront

Other hotel types in Al Mansurah